summaryrefslogtreecommitdiff
path: root/init
diff options
context:
space:
mode:
authorJuergen Gross <jgross@suse.com>2023-03-27 10:36:45 +0200
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>2023-04-05 11:16:45 +0200
commit82c25ac3a258adac1fb42a8968366d08a2189d6d (patch)
tree18c9b95ecce82a32317d7cdec8ad8bc000eff8a1 /init
parent99c8ba920fc2f84004aa5abeaac1aa3648e7ec04 (diff)
xen/netback: don't do grant copy across page boundary
commit 05310f31ca74673a96567fb14637b7d5d6c82ea5 upstream. Fix xenvif_get_requests() not to do grant copy operations across local page boundaries. This requires to double the maximum number of copy operations per queue, as each copy could now be split into 2. Make sure that struct xenvif_tx_cb doesn't grow too large. Cc: stable@vger.kernel.org Fixes: ad7f402ae4f4 ("xen/netback: Ensure protocol headers don't fall in the non-linear area") Signed-off-by: Juergen Gross <jgross@suse.com> Reviewed-by: Paul Durrant <paul@xen.org> Signed-off-by: Paolo Abeni <pabeni@redhat.com>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Diffstat (limited to 'init')
0 files changed, 0 insertions, 0 deletions